WebRepresent the roots of the polynomial x 3 + 1 using root. The root function returns a column vector. The elements of this vector represent the three roots of the polynomial. root (x^3 + 1, x, 1) represents the first root of p, while root (x^3 + 1, x, 2) represents the second root, and so on. The roots function calculates the roots of a single-variable polynomial represented by a vector of coefficients. For example, create a vector to represent the polynomial x 2 − x − 6, then calculate the roots. In the Symbolic Toolbox, root (EXPRESSION,VARIABLE) is a placeholder standing in for the set of values of VARIABLE such that when the value is substituted for the VARIABLE into the EXPRESSION, the result is 0. root (EXPRESSION,VARIABLE,INDEX) stands for the INDEX'th such value. The book includes numerous sample problems in … WebSymbolic Math Toolbox™ enables you to perform symbolic computations from the MATLAB ® command line by defining a special data type — symbolic objects. Functions are called using the familiar MATLAB syntax and are available for integration, differentiation, simplification, equation solving, and other mathematical tasks.
